Convicted murderer Scott Watson has had his third bid for parole denied - after two decades of insisting his innocence
3 December 2020
Watson was found guilty of murdering Ben Smart and Olivia Hope in 1998 in the Marlborough Sounds.
His dad, Chris Watson, says they're caught in a circular argument.
He says corrections requires an admission of guilt before Watson is allowed to do the courses required to be granted parole.
An appeal hearing is set for mid next year, over concerns about the forensic evidence used in the conviction.
